VR Casting: Empowering Players To Create Their Virtual Heroes

VR casting is a new technology that allows players to create their virtual characters using their bodies and faces. It is still in its early stages of development, but it has the potential to revolutionize the way we interact with virtual worlds.

The vr casting works by using a combination of sensors and cameras to capture the player’s movements and expressions. This data is then used to create a virtual character that looks and moves like the player. The player can then customize their character’s appearance, clothing, and equipment.

VR casting has several advantages over traditional character creation methods. First, it is much more immersive. Players can see themselves as their characters, which makes the experience more realistic and engaging. Second, VR casting is more expressive. Players can use their facial expressions and body language to control their characters, which makes them more believable and relatable. Third, VR casting is more customizable. Players can create characters that are unique to them, which makes the game more personal and enjoyable.
